The actual plot of The Flash has been intriguing for many fans. Warner Brothers revealed at the 2017's San Diego Comic-Con International that the movie's title and the logo were Flashpoint. This may be the main direction that the film might focus on, although there might be some differences.

During the DC FanDome event, producer Barbara Muschietti teased that The Flash movie will restart the DCEU while remembering everything that came before the film. She even hinted that the film may include some DC characters.

Recent updates on The Flash mostly came from the social media of the movie director. The director also revealed a little bit of a teaser for Ezra Miller's upgraded Flash costume. Calle also shared a fan art with a shorter haircut which is the same look she has in The Flash.

The most recent update has DCEU fans have their first look at the costume of Sasha Calle as Supergirl. She will be wearing the costume in The Flash feature film. The image was shared on Instagram by The Flash director Andy Muschietti Instagram. The image shows a very zoomed-in photo of the House of El emblem, which previews some fine details that were found on the super suit.

The newly shared image of Supergirl contains a chainmail throughout. The middle of the House of El emblem features an intricate pattern of the Kryptonian symbols. The lower half of the costume is made up of blue and the top half has red colors. There is a blue line diagonally on each of the shoulder areas.

The Flash is set to arrive in theaters on November 4, 2022.
